Webb28 juni 2024 · In jenny donkeys carrying a hinny conceptus, on the other hand, maximum eCG concentrations of 150–300 IU/ml are some 5 to 8 times higher than in donkeys carrying an intraspecies donkey conceptus, and gonadotropic activity persists in the blood until Day 120 or later [Allen, 1969b, 1975]. Mules are sterile, meaning they are unable to … A hinny is a domestic equine hybrid, the offspring of a male horse (a stallion) and a female donkey (a jenny). It is the reciprocal cross to the more common mule, which is the product of a male donkey (a jack) and a female horse (a mare).
